a match made in heaven

UK/ə mætʃ meɪd ɪn ˈhɛvn/US/ə mætʃ meɪd ɪn ˈhɛvən/a MATCH made in HEA·ven

speakingtask2

Two people or things that are extremely well suited to each other.

Examples

They both love travelling and cooking — they're a match made in heaven.

For a film fan and a critic, this partnership is a match made in heaven.

Their skills complemented each other perfectly; it really was a match made in heaven.
